Vigna K. Ramachandaramurthy is a scholar working on Electrical and Electronic Engineering, Control and Systems Engineering and Automotive Engineering. According to data from OpenAlex, Vigna K. Ramachandaramurthy has authored 193 papers receiving a total of 7.6k indexed citations (citations by other indexed papers that have themselves been cited), including 164 papers in Electrical and Electronic Engineering, 87 papers in Control and Systems Engineering and 46 papers in Automotive Engineering. Recurrent topics in Vigna K. Ramachandaramurthy’s work include Microgrid Control and Optimization (76 papers), Advanced Battery Technologies Research (42 papers) and Photovoltaic System Optimization Techniques (37 papers). Vigna K. Ramachandaramurthy is often cited by papers focused on Microgrid Control and Optimization (76 papers), Advanced Battery Technologies Research (42 papers) and Photovoltaic System Optimization Techniques (37 papers). Vigna K. Ramachandaramurthy collaborates with scholars based in Malaysia, India and Denmark. Vigna K. Ramachandaramurthy's co-authors include Kang Miao Tan, Jia Ying Yong, N. Mithulananthan, Sanjeevikumar Padmanaban, Thanikanti Sudhakar Babu, Padmanathan Kasinathan, Janaka Ekanayake, Sara Walker, Ling Ai Wong and Frede Blaabjerg and has published in prestigious journals such as SHILAP Revista de lepidopterología, Renewable and Sustainable Energy Reviews and Journal of Cleaner Production.
